鱼雷备件动态管理数据库系统设计

2013-09-19 05:51杨进候邓力涛
水下无人系统学报 2013年6期
关键词:数据库系统订货出库

王 岚, 杨进候, 邓力涛



鱼雷备件动态管理数据库系统设计

王 岚, 杨进候, 邓力涛

(中国船舶重工集团公司第705研究所, 陕西西安, 710075)

针对现有鱼雷武器装备交装后在使用方维修保障过程中的备件使用、管理及维护特点, 将数据库技术应用到装备维修保障体系中, 以鱼雷备件信息化、可视化管理为目标实现了基于数据库技术的鱼雷备件动态管理数据库系统的功能及其流程设计, 为后续系统软件的开发过程提供了参考。

鱼雷备件; 动态管理; 数据库; 维修保障

0 引言

保障系统是指在全寿命周期中为武器装备使用和维修所研制的全部保障资源的组合体, 包括为满足装备任务能力在使用过程和各级维修中所需的全部配套资源(硬件、软件)、保障工作程序和人力编配等。保障系统本身没有作战功能, 它是完成武器装备保障工作的物质基础, 而保障性信息则是保障性系统工程取得成功不可或缺的条件之一。

对交付部队使用的武器装备而言, 保障系统最为重要的目的就是在人力资源的协同管理下, 完成保障系统全部配套资源(硬件、软件)的最大化应用, 保证武器装备功能、性能良好且随时可用。目前, 国外对保障系统全部配套资源, 特别是硬件资源的自动化管理应用研究已较为成熟, 且基本实现了资源管理的动态化、网络化、形成了海、陆、空保障资源一体化的高效管理模式和应用体系。但是, 国内对该领域的研究, 特别是将成熟的数据库技术、网络技术应用于武器装备保障资源的自动化管理的较少。为此, 针对保障性信息的使用与管理, 本文将视角对准了鱼雷武器装备中使用与维修中涉及的种类繁多、数量巨大、管理繁复的备件, 以信息化、可视化管理为前提, 提出了以备件动态管理数据库的形式功能设计实现对备件入库、领取、回库补登、信息查询、余量查询及补充订货提醒等的动态管理, 为系统的软件开发过程提供支持。

1 鱼雷备件动态管理数据库系统设计必要性

鱼雷在装备部队时, 除基本的战雷、操雷及相关技术资料外, 还需配套相应的功能置换件、备件、消耗品、辅助用品、工具及设备。其中, 以备件最为特殊:

1) 种类、数量繁多, 基本超过上百种、数千个;

2) 对应不同的产品转级, 包括战雷转级、操雷转级及各级维修, 均需使用不同种类、不同数量的备件;

3) 备件中的非金属件, 如密封圈及火工品等, 均有其特定的有效期, 其订货、周转运输等也需要一定的时间周期。

因而, 设计备件动态管理数据库系统, 建立备件档案、明确备件适用范围、统计备件余量, 以及查询尚能满足训练或战备值班的最大次数和提醒补充订货等, 使部队能够对备件的使用、数量及年度需订货情况一目了然, 可有效提高备件的使用效率, 以及大幅减轻备件管理工作量, 并提高管理效率。

2 鱼雷备件常用分级类型

备件的合理分级是保证订货方准确、有效使用备件的前提, 也将利于鱼雷备件动态管理数据库系统的日常备件信息维护及管理。在鱼雷行业多按以下方式对备件进行分级:

1) 实航备件: 包括一次实航备件及多次实航备件;

2) 维修备件: 包括转级及各级定期维修所需使用的备件。

上述备件分级线条较粗, 仅限于部队订货时使用, 不仅不便于部队日常产品技术准备(需逐项按照操作检查表查找每项产品准备中所需的备件), 而且还可能造成备件的重复订货及浪费。

为此, 应依据部队日常战备、训练及维修的工作内容, 制定更为合理、有效的备件分级方式。可参照如下方式进行备件分级。

1) 转级备件。应按照战雷、操雷正向及逆向转级的各项技术准备工作, 分类、逐项单独列表;

2) 维修备件。应按照战雷、操雷各级维修的各项技术准备工作, 分类、逐项单独列表。

3 鱼雷备件动态管理数据库系统设计

鱼雷备件动态管理数据库系统应具备以下功能(参见图1):

1) 备件基本信息管理: 用于进行备件名称、代号、订货码、类型、使用工位等备件基本信息的输入与修改管理;

2) 转级及维修用备件清单管理: 用于进行战雷转级、操雷转级、各级维修所需的备件清单等相关信息的输入与修改管理;

3) 备件入库管理: 用于进行新采购备件(暂命名为“新进备件”)的入库, 以及已出库但未使用而需再次入库的备件(暂命名为“回库备件”)的入库信息输入与管理;

4) 备件出库管理: 用于按照转级及维修用备件清单进行备件的出库信息输入与管理;

5) 备件库存及订货管理: 能够对库存情况进行统计, 并能够按照输入要求完成现有库存备件可完成的相应工作(包括战雷转级、操雷转级、各级维修)预估; 能够根据备件库存情况及订货方实际需求确定订货清单。

3.1 备件基本信息管理

在对鱼雷备件进行数据库系统动态管理时, 事先需要根据产品的备件总清单、备件类型及备件使用的工位完成备件基本信息在数据库系统中的输入, 便于数据库系统使用与维护管理。备件基本信息管理包括三部分功能, 见图2所示。

图2中, 备件类型输入及修改的数据信息为备件类型, 例如备件类型为橡胶件、金属件、火工品等; 备件使用工位名称输入及修改的数据信息为使用工位名称, 例如全雷联调、操雷段装调、总装总调等; 备件信息输入及修改的数据信息为备件名称、备件代号、备件订货码、备件图示。

3.2 转级及维修用备件清单管理

在完成备件基本信息的管理之后, 在备件入库后进行出库管理前需按照战雷转级、战雷维修、操雷转级、操雷维修的不同转级类型和维修种类进行转级及维修用备件清单的输入与管理, 便于备件出库、备件库存及订货管理时可根据转级类型或维修种类的不同而形成不同的备件出库列表和库存情况使用预估。转级及维修用备件清单管理的功能划分见图3所示。

图3中, 以战雷划分3个等级(分为一、二、三级雷), 操雷划分2个等级(分为贮存操雷、操雷), 维修体制划分为、、三级维修为例, 将转级及维修用备件清单管理按照三大功能、14个子功能进行了分解。其中, 各转级及维修用备件各清单中的数据信息统一为备件名称、备件代号、备件订货码、所需数量、使用工位。

3.3 备件入库管理

备件入库管理包括新进备件的入库管理和回库备件的入库管理。其中, 新进备件为新采购、未进行开包的原始出厂状态的备件; 回库备件为已出库但未使用而需再次入库的备件, 目前仅针对可允许再次使用的金属件及部分火工品实施回库处理, 橡胶件开包后不允许再次入库。回库备件与新进备件相比, 其差异为回库备件已打开过原始包装, 为了再次入库而按照厂家要求或建议进行再次包装, 对于火工品其有效期比新进备件将有所缩短, 在再次进行转级或维修时应优先考虑使用回库备件。

在鱼雷备件动态管理数据库系统设计中,为了有效的区分新进备件和回库备件, 特规定新进备件入库时的备件编号统一为“0”, 而回库备件的备件编号如果备件自己有则使用其自有编号, 如果没有编号, 则在再次包装时人工制作备件编号贴在包装袋上, 以便与新进备件区分, 且回库备件的备件编号为“非0”数字字符。

备件入库管理包括2个功能, 如图4所示。其中, 新进备件入库中的数据信息为备件名称、备件代号、备件订货码、备件编号(=0)、数量(≥1)、入库日期、有效期截止日期; 回库备件入库中的数据信息为备件名称、备件代号、备件订货码、备件编号(=非0)、数量(=1)、入库日期、有效期截止日期。

3.4 备件出库管理

在领取工作备件(即备件出库)时, 按照所需完成的任务(即转级类型或维修种类)进行选择, 以进入不同的功能分支实现对应备件的库存查询、出库管理。

备件出库管理包括14个子选择项, 分别与转级及维修用备件清单管理中的14个子功能对应, 见图5所示。

在完成任务选择后, 所需备件将以列表形式给出, 其中备件出库中的数据信息为备件名称、备件代号、备件订货码、所需总数量、备件图示、子表信息(包括数量、备件编号、入库日期、有效期截止日期、剩余有效期)。在子表信息中, 如果备件编号为“0”, 则数量为≥1; 如果备件编号为“非0”, 则数量=1。子表中的数量之和即为所需总数量。

目前由于按照规定, 火工品备件包装状态与去除包装后再次自行包装的有效期不同, 因而实际中可能存在同一种类备件但有效期不同的情况; 为此, 数据库系统应可根据需执行的具体任务、并参照鱼雷的有效期及维修周期, 通过与全库库存对比的方式, 完成对于火工品备件的选取、优先推荐可满足使用要求的现行有效期最短的火工品备件, 以提高火工品利用效率、减少浪费。

3.5 备件库存及订货管理

3.5.1 备件库存管理

在备件库存管理模块中, 可实现如下功能:

1) 全库所有备件数据信息查询;

2) 按照不同的转级类型或维修种类, 以及时间年限要求, 完成可转级或可维修的产品数量预测。

备件库存管理模块的功能流程如图6所示。

图6 备件库存管理

在进行操雷转级用备件查询时, 与战雷转级用备件查询和维修用备件查询最大的不同点是: 只有在优先满足战雷转级需求及各级维修需求后剩余的备件, 方可用于操雷转级用备件统计。之所以如此考虑, 主要基于对于作战部队而言, 作战及通过维护保养保证战雷的正常勘用是首要任务, 操演训练只是部队熟悉鱼雷技术准备流程及战术使用方式的手段, 因而可以将操雷转级的需求放在优先级的末端。

3.5.2 备件订货管理

能够根据备件库存情况及订货方实际需求, 在比较库存后给出订货单建议, 备件订货管理的功能流程如图7所示。

战雷转级、操雷转级和各级维修的备件订单中统一的数据信息包括备件名称、备件代号、备件订货码、订货数量, 在3种订单以总订单统计的形式导出提交给备件生产厂家时, 应隐去备件名称、备件代号, 仅保留备件订货码和订货数量。其中, 备件订货码为备件生产厂家、订货方事先对不同备件进行的约定编码, 便于脱密后网络传输。

4 结束语

本文基于鱼雷武器装备日常维护、使用的便利性及高效性, 进行了鱼雷备件动态管理数据库系统的功能设计及其流程实现, 将数据库技术融于部队的鱼雷日常维修、保障工作中, 可极大提高鱼雷备件管理及使用效率, 本数据库系统的设计研究可为后续系统软件的开发过程提供了设计依据, 具有一定的参考及利用价值。

[1] 马绍民. 综合保障工程[M]. 北京: 国防工业出版社, 1995.

[2] 宋太亮. 装备保障性系统工程[M]. 北京: 国防工业出版社, 2008.

[3] 陈益梅, 杨健勋. 数据库与搜索技术[M].北京: 中国水利水电出版社, 2011.

[4] 王自力. 可靠性维修性保障性要求论证[M]. 北京: 国防工业出版社, 2011.

[5] 祝锡永. 数据库: 原理、技术与应用[M]. 北京: 机械工业出版社, 2011.

[6] Silberschatz A, Korth F H, Sudarshan S. 数据库系统概念[M]. 北京: 机械工业出版社, 2012.

(责任编辑: 许 妍)

Design of Dynamic Management Database for Spare Parts of Torpedo

WANG Lan, YANG Jin-hou, DENG Li-tao

(The 705 Research Institute, China Shipbuilding Industry Corporation, Xi′an 710075, China)

Database technology is applied to the torpedo weapon equipment maintenance support system considering the features of use, management and maintenance of torpedo spare parts during customer′s maintenance support process after delivery. Taking informatization of torpedo spare parts and visual management as the object, function and process designs of dynamic management database system of torpedo spare parts based on database technology are achieved. This system provides a basis for subsequent systems software development.

torpedo spare parts; dynamic management; database; maintenance support

TJ630

A

1673-1948(2013)06-0474-05

2013-06-04;

2013-07-07.

王 岚(1971-), 女, 高级工程师, 研究方向为鱼雷总体设计技术、控制技术等.

猜你喜欢
数据库系统订货出库
配方高架库空箱出库程序的优化设计与应用
航材需求为随机变量的订货批量模型建立与应用
基于Oracle数据库系统的备份和恢复技术
Oracle数据库系统的性能优化研究
计算机数据库系统在企业管理中的应用
基于粗糙集理论的航材可修件订货预测
优化拍卖出库流程控制防范拍卖出库环节财务风险
数据库系统在计算机体系结构中的应用
基于NGA算法的舰载机机库出库调度优化*
二级供应链系统的三阶段协同订货模型